Blow-Fed Screwdrivers

Dixon offers the latest technological advancements in driving threaded fasteners. The blow-fed SD-2000 Series screw/nut drivers are equipped with Stöger spindles. Driving heads are available in four basic sizes which accommodate a wide range of applications. SD-2000 spindles can be placed at close centers for multiple spindle operation. Driving bits are quick change and do not require tools. Drivers can be mounted in any attitude and the slim line design is ideal for multiple spindle applications.

Model SD-2000
Automatic Blow-Fed Screwdrivers
Dixon Automatic Tool Inc. :: Model SD-2000 Automatic Blow-Fed Screwdrivers
 

The Dixon SD-2000 Series Blow-Fed Automatic Screwdrivers are available in various sizes to accommodate both fastener size and applications. The Driving Spindles are compact in design, easily tooled, efficient, and maintenance free. The Screwdrivers can be mounted vertically, or at any other position. They are well suited for robotic assembly applications. All Model SD-2000 Series Screwdrivers can be supplied with or without vibratory feed systems.

 
 

Model SD-120
Automatic Driver
Dixon Automatic Tool Inc. :: Model SD-120 Automatic Stud Driver
 

Model SD-120 Automatic Driver feeds and drives headless fasteners and threaded studs. The feed system is tooled to orient the headless fasteners prior to insertion by the Driver into the workpiece. The Driver can be furnished for torque or depth drive control specifications as required.
